What are the chief requirements of the revised MARPOL Annex VI in relation to bunker delivery notes?

For each ship subject to regulations 5 and 6 of Annex VI (i. e. ships required to be surveyed and have an IAPP Certificate), details of fuel oil for combustion purposes delivered to and used on board must be recorded by means of a bunker delivery note which must contain at least the information specified in appendix V to Annex VI. The bunker delivery note must be kept on board, readily available for inspection at all reasonable times and retained for three years after the fuel oil has been delivered on board.
